American White Ash: Superior Elasticity and Impact Resistance
Known for its remarkable toughness and shock resistance, American White Ash is a preferred material in the world of sports equipment. From baseball bats swinging on the field to high-speed snowboards gliding down slopes, and even basketball court flooring, American White Ash delivers exceptional elasticity and durability. This makes it a top choice among athletes and manufacturers seeking materials that withstand intense use while maintaining optimal performance. Its flexibility and resilience ensure long-term reliability in demanding conditions, further solidifying its reputation as a high-performance hardwood.
American White Ash: A Balance of Fine Craftsmanship and Structural Strength
Thanks to its stable properties and ease of machining, American White Ash is widely utilized in woodworking, cabinetry, and architectural millwork. Whether for kitchen cabinets, wardrobes, decorative wall panels, or trim, this high-quality hardwood offers remarkable texture, long-lasting durability, and resistance to moisture and warping. These features make American White Ash a practical and stylish choice for various environments, ensuring it meets modern interior design’s dual demands for aesthetics and functionality.
